Chapter 46 Summary

Detective Nick Ruskin calls Cross to tell him that Kate McTiernan was pulled from the Wykagil River by two young boys who skipped school to go fishing. Ruskin picks Cross up and drives him to the hospital to see Kate. Cross feels Ruskin is starting to come around—that Ruskin perhaps believed that Cross had information that might help him with the case. This could be Ruskin's big case. Ruskin tells Cross that Kate's survival is a miracle. She did not even suffer a major broken bone. However, she cannot talk and is suffering from post-traumatic shock. No one knows how she got in the river or how she escaped from Casanova. As they approach the hospital, media is everywhere.
